The Cheung Chau Bun Festival, held on the tiny island of Cheung Chau in Hong Kong, is one of the world’s most unique and spirited local celebrations. Known for its vibrant mix of ancient traditions and community festivities, the festival marks the end of spring and attracts thousands of visitors each year. This year it falls from May 15 to 16, 2024, which corresponds to the fifth to ninth days of the fourth lunar month.
The free festival features a wide array of activities including the iconic Bun Scrambling Competition, the Climbing Carnival, and the visually stunning Piu Sik Parade. The Climbing Carnival will offer a full day of entertainment and competition and there’s also the Piu Sik Parade, featuring children dressed as deities and paraded on stilts. The most anticipated event, the Bun Scrambling Final, along with the Prize Presentation Ceremony will span from the night of May 15 at 11:30pm to the early hours of May 16, concluding at 12:45am.
Visitors can experience everything from watching lion dances to viewing papier-mâché effigies, and observing participants as they climb towering structures adorned with buns. Each aspect of the festival, from the bun towers to the buns themselves, is prepared by the local community, adding authenticity and charm to the event.
